Transaction 75780dcc14c64b739461617abda5a7c54d325f4c8babb37fbcc6c7844e6fe660
1 Input
1 Output
-
75780dcc14c64b739461617abda5a7c54d325f4c8babb37fbcc6c7844e6fe660:0
- value
- 1307339
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 91ee842a75b0af5a8b8640dfd5f626a71c725ca7 OP_EQUAL
- address
- 3Ezddm42nxadDSoi6HGsqGnANZJy4HCATM